Transaction 5287019be83344d5c90f008318b14c36e0ded8b6133d09fbe991ae2795e3104f
1 Input
1 Output
-
5287019be83344d5c90f008318b14c36e0ded8b6133d09fbe991ae2795e3104f:0
- value
- 88231272
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e4c4a277f32ef55bad8b4e3f651bd8beda33a88
- address
- bc1q3exy5fmlxth4twkckn3lv5da30k6xw5gg8tq2q